In the fall of 1978, several of my fellow suburban high school outcasts skipped our afternoon classes and headed downtown to get in line for the Ramones autograph signing at a local record store which started at 5pm. There were already 50 people ahead of us.
Man oh man did I get in trouble from my parents. Totally worth it. Thank god they didn't learn of it for two days. So I still got to see the Ramones in concert the night before I was busted.
Marky took over from Tommy in early 1978 and I'm pretty sure it was Marky who was at the autograph signing, not Tommy. I'll have to dig out my autographs and check.
At the concert, I was backstage for a while because I knew the opening act, BB Gabor. But Ramones manager Linda Stein(who was murdered in 2007) had me tossed when she caught me wandering around backstage. Still, I met the Ramones backstage again and they were awesome and nice to this really geeky high school kid.
The concert was awesome and I am glad I had the opportunity to experience them live.
